Report Overview
Overview
With the exception of Kindergarten, the texts are designed so that a majority of the time is spent on the major work of the grade. Kindergarten does not spend daily time on counting and cardinality. The series gives students extensive work with grade-level problems. There are some assessment items from future grades, however, because of the number of test forms and the online test generator (allowing teachers to pick items and create their own assessments) those items can be replaced with grade level items.

Overview
The texts provide a majority of the time on the major work of the grade. Fluency in Grade 3 is not as strong as in Grades 4 and 5. Additionally, the curriculum provides students with extensive work on grade-level problems. There are some assessment items from future grades, however, because of the number of test forms and the online test generator (allowing teachers to pick items and create their own assessments) those items can be replaced with grade level items.
